cap⋅re⋅o⋅late

[kap-ree-uh-leyt, kuh-pree-]
–adjective
Biology. having or resembling tendrils.

Origin:
1730–40; < L capreol(us) roe deer, vine-tendril (appar. from the tendrillike shape of the deer's horn; see capriole ) + -ate 1
